A cord is used to lower vertically a block of mass M by a distance d with constant downward acceleration (9/2). Work done by the cord on the block is 

(A) – Mgd/2 

(B) Mgd/4 

(C) – 3Mgd/4 

(D) Mgd

Correct option: (A) – Mgd/2

Explanation:

Tension in the cord = T = m (g – a)

here   a = (g/2)

T = m {g – (g/2)} = (mg / 2)

Workdone by cord = – Td

= {(– mgd) / 2}
